The Speaker of the United States House of Representatives, Nancy Pelosi, has departed Taiwan after completing a visit and potentially sabotaging the US-China ties.
As a result, world leaders came forward to express solidarity with China. Pakistan reaffirmed its strong commitment to the ‘One-China’ Policy.
In a statement by the Foreign Office, firm support for China’s sovereignty & territorial integrity was enunciated. Pakistan is deeply concerned over the evolving situation in the Taiwan Strait.

The Ambassador of China to the Republic of Cyprus appreciated the Cypriot Government for its firm stance on the one-China principle in response to US House Speaker Pelosi’s visit to Taiwan.
He went on to state in the tweet that China and Cyprus’ shared commitment to sovereignty, territorial integrity, and international law lies at the heart of the two countries Strategic Partnership.

Mohammad Keshavarzzadeh, the Iranian Ambassador to China and Mongolia also expressed his country’s stance on the visit by the US Speaker.
He stated that Iran strongly believes in the One-China principle and regards Taiwan as an indivisible part of China. The US has once again meddled in the internal affairs of nations.

The Foreign Ministry of the Philippines also gave an official statement expressing concerns “with the rising tensions in the Taiwan Strait, just north of the Philippines.
The Philippines adheres to the One-China policy. The Philippines urges restraint by all parties concerned. Diplomacy and dialogue must prevail.”
The Foreign Ministry of Belarus also responded on Twitter that Belarus fully shares the concern of the People’s Republic of China, its strategic partner, regarding the “US’ destructive actions aimed at interfering in China’s internal affairs.”

Nicaragua also issued a declaration on Tuesday expressing its solidarity as well as defense of China’s sovereign rights. Daniel Ortega, the Nicaraguan President described Pelosi’s visit to Taiwan as an “act of madness, arrogance, and aggression.”
The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Cuba also took to Twitter to express its support for China’s principled position, reaffirming the unrestricted support for the “one China principle.”

The official Twitter handle of the Foreign Ministry of Venezuela also shared in a tweet that the “trip of the Speaker of the US House of Representatives, Nancy Pelosi, to Taiwan is a direct provocation.
It seriously threatens the self-determination and territorial integrity of the Chinese giant. Venezuela recognizes “One China” and demands respect for its sovereignty.”

Russia also condemned the US actions and stated that the visit of Nancy Pelosi is a “clear provocation in keeping with the US’s aggressive policy of containment of the PRC.”
The Foreign Ministry of Russia further tweeted that “We call on Washington to refrain from actions, undermining regional stability and international security.”

The Democratic People’s Republic of Korea (DPRK) also vehemently denounced any external force’s interference in the issue of Taiwan.
It was stated by a DPRK Foreign Ministry spokesperson that the country fully supports the “Chinese government’s just stand to resolutely defend its sovereignty and territorial integrity.” This was reported by the Korean Central News Agency.
The UN Secretary-General Guterres also stated about the evolving tensions that “Our position is very clear. We abide by General Assembly resolutions, by the One China policy, and that is the orientation that we have in everything we do.”

While the G7 Foreign Ministers of France, Canada, the United States of America, Germany, Japan, the United Kingdom, Italy, and the High Representative of the European Union gave a statement on “Preserving Peace and Stability Across the Taiwan Strait.”
They reaffirmed their “shared commitment to maintaining the rules-based international order, peace, and stability across the Taiwan Strait and beyond.”
Furthermore, they expressed their concern “by recent and announced threatening actions by the People’s Republic of China (PRC), particularly live-fire exercises and economic coercion, which risk unnecessary escalation.”
In response, the Mission of China to the EU gave a strong statement. The Mission tweeted that the statement is “probably the strongest statement from our Mission in history: our spokesperson’s response to the G7 Foreign Ministers’ statement on Taiwan.”

China announced live-fire military exercises across six zones in waters surrounding the island of Taiwan in response to Pelosi’s visit. In addition, the PLA drones flew over Kinmen for the first time, today.
Moreover, China’s Macao Special Administrative Region (SAR) government expressed firm opposition to the visit of Nancy Pelosi, to China’s Taiwan region, strongly condemning it.
John Lee, the Chief Executive of the Hong Kong SAR also strongly condemned Pelosi’s visit. He expressed that the visit challenges the one-China principle, undermining China’s sovereignty and territorial integrity.
